This book assesses previous sociological and cultural studies attempts to analyse and theorise worlds of cultural production and in particular worlds of popular music production. It offers and develops a new theoretical matrix that can illuminate these trends in a more complex and instructive way. The concept of milieux cultures combines theoretical strands drawn from phenomenology, Bourdieu's reflexive sociology and globalisation theory with new and original case study work on a variety of cities and musical worlds (Bristol, London, New York, San Francisco, Berlin - Trip-hop, Hip-hop, Industrial, Neo-folk) to provide a multi-layered theory that operates by acknowledging a number of different experiential registers.Webb, Peter is the author of 'Exploring the Networked Worlds of Popular Music', published 2007 under ISBN 9780415956581 and ISBN 0415956587.
